Introduction:
In recent years, the environmental impact of packaging materials has become a major concern for industries and consumers alike. As a result, there has been a growing interest in finding sustainable alternatives to traditional packaging materials. One such solution that has been gaining traction is the use of paper and biomaterials for packaging. In this article, we will explore the benefits of using paper and biomaterials in packaging and how they are revolutionizing the world of sustainable packaging.
The Rise of Sustainable Packaging:
The rise of sustainable packaging is driven by the need to reduce the negative environmental impacts associated with traditional packaging materials, such as plastic. Paper and biomaterials offer a biodegradable and renewable alternative that minimizes waste and carbon footprint.
1. Paper Packaging:
Paper packaging is one of the most commonly used sustainable packaging solutions. Made from wood pulp, paper is a renewable resource that can be easily recycled. It is lightweight, customizable, and cost-effective, making it an ideal material for a wide range of products. Additionally, advancements in paper engineering have resulted in the development of innovative packaging designs that provide efficient protection and preservation of goods.
2. Biomaterial Packaging:
Biomaterials are another promising alternative in sustainable packaging. Derived from biological sources such as plants, algae, or bacteria, biomaterials offer unique properties that can match or even surpass those of traditional materials. For example, the use of chitosan, a biomaterial derived from shrimp shells, has shown great potential in the
development of antimicrobial packaging. These biomaterials are not only biodegradable but also possess functional properties that enhance the shelf-life and safety of packaged products.
Benefits of Paper and Biomaterials:
1. Environmental Sustainability:
One of the key benefits of using paper and biomaterials in packaging is their reduced environmental impact. Unlike plastic, which takes hundreds of years to decompose, paper and biomaterials are biodegradable and can be easily recycled. This ensures that they do not contribute to the growing problem of plastic waste and pollution in our oceans and landfills.
2. Renewable Resources:
Paper and biomaterials are derived from renewable resources, making them a more sustainable choice compared to traditional packaging materials. As trees can be replanted and regrown, and biomaterials can be produced from abundant sources like agricultural waste, their use does not deplete natural resources. This renewable aspect ensures the long-term availability of these materials for packaging needs.
3. Reduced Carbon Footprint:
In addition to being renewable, paper and biomaterials have a significantly lower carbon footprint compared to plastics. The production of paper and biomaterials requires less energy and emits fewer greenhouse gases. Furthermore, the recycling and decomposition processes of these materials have lower energy requirements and emissions, making them a greener choice for packaging.
4. Brand Reputation and Consumer Appeal:
Given the increasing awareness and importance of environmental sustainability, using paper and biomaterials in packaging can enhance a company's brand reputation. Consumers are more likely to support and purchase products that are packaged in eco-
friendly materials. Thus, using sustainable packaging materials can act as a marketing tool and attract environmentally-conscious consumers.
